My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Creamsicles former life in a large outdoor colony wasnt always a trip to the soda fountain. But in her short time at Whiskers, this beautiful white and silver girl has shown just what a sweet treat she is! She loves being near people loves pets and attention, says her foster mom. She likes to sit on our laps but not be carried around. She is so fluffy and soft. Creamsicles other favorite things include exploring, snuggling into soft blankets, being brushed and her sister, Shirley Temple. Both girls tested positive for FIV, but are healthy otherwise and very adoptable with just a few considerations. Creamsicle would probably be happiest in a quieter home, but she has also proven just how much she likes kids. In fact, she tends to follow around her human foster sister, even bestowing the sweetest paw massage to her cheeks to show her affection. I love that she loves me! says her pint-sized friend. With Creamsicle, cuddles and loyalty are always on the menu.

More about this rescue

Whiskers TNR of Warren County aims to improve the quality of life for the county’s stray, dumped and feral cats. We also help responsible pet owners with expenses related to having their cat spayed or neutered. Whiskers provides educational information to increase public awareness of the need to better care for and prevent cats from becoming homeless. We encourage adoption and help strengthen animal rescue services throughout Warren County.

Whiskers TNR of Warren County supports humane education programs for the public and encourages respect and compassion for all animals. We strive to make a difference in the community, one cat at a time.

Whiskers TNR of Warren County is a corporation in the state of Iowa and is ruled by a board of directors. Whiskers is a 501(c)3 non-profit charity. This means that your donation is deductible on your annual income taxes. Whiskers TNR became organized and tax exempt in June of 2016.
